The Segway Ninebot Max G3 is a robust electric scooter designed for commuting, with a sizable 50-mile range thanks to its 597 Wh battery. It reaches speeds up to 28 mph, powered by a 2000W peak motor, making it suitable for longer commutes. The dual hydraulic suspension system and 11-inch self-sealing tubeless tires ensure a smooth and comfortable ride, even on rough terrain.
Additionally, it features quick charging, with a full charge taking approximately 3.5 hours, or just 2.5 hours with an optional DC charger. Safety is a priority with this scooter, which includes dual disc brakes, underglow lights, and a powerful headlight for night rides. The IPX6 water resistance adds to its durability in various weather conditions.
However, at 54.2 pounds, it may be heavy for some users to carry, despite its foldability and compact design. The frame's high-strength aluminum alloy construction assures long-term use, backed by thorough durability testing. Although the scooter offers advanced features like a smart TFT display and stability enhancement system, its high weight and possibly high cost could be drawbacks for some. Suitable for both adults and teens, it is an excellent choice for those seeking a reliable, long-range electric scooter for daily commuting.
This electric scooter by VOLPAM is a solid choice for adults looking for a budget-friendly, portable commuter scooter. It has a 350W motor that can push speeds up to 19 MPH, which is quite good for city travel without being too fast or risky. The battery offers up to 12 miles of range per charge, which suits shorter daily commutes or campus rides, though longer trips may need a recharge. It charges relatively quickly in about 4 hours. Weighing 25 lbs, it’s lightweight and easy to carry or fold up, making it convenient for combining with public transport or storing in small spaces.
The 8.5-inch solid tires mean you don’t have to worry about flats, but they could make rides less smooth on rough surfaces since there's no suspension beyond the rigid frame. Safety is well-covered with dual braking (including an electronic brake) and bright front and rear lights, which is important for visibility and stopping power in urban settings. Adjustable speed modes let you choose between a gentle pace or the top speed, and the smart app allows you to track and customize settings, which adds a nice touch of control without being complicated.
There are some drawbacks to consider such as the relatively limited range for commutes longer than 12 miles, and the lack of suspension might make bumpy roads less comfortable. Also, solid tires while maintenance-free, don’t absorb shocks well. If your route is mostly smooth and under 12 miles, this scooter delivers good value, portability, and safety features for everyday commuting.
The Segway Ninebot MAX G2 is a strong contender for anyone looking for an electric scooter suitable for daily commuting. It features a powerful 1000W motor that can reach speeds up to 22 MPH, which is quick enough for city streets without being overwhelming. One of its standout advantages is the impressive range—up to 43 miles on a single charge—thanks to a 551 Wh battery and smart power management technology. This means you can cover long distances without worrying much about recharging. Speaking of charging, it takes about 6 hours to fully recharge, which is fairly standard but something to plan for if you use it frequently.
At about 53.5 pounds, the scooter is on the heavier side, so it might be a bit challenging to carry around, especially if you need to lift it onto public transport or stairs. However, it does fold up in three simple steps, making storage and portability easier. The 10-inch self-healing tubeless tires and dual suspension (front hydraulic and rear spring) provide a smooth and comfortable ride even on uneven roads, reducing bumps significantly. Safety is well covered with a dual braking system (front drum brake and rear electronic brake), plus traction control to help maintain grip on slippery surfaces. It’s also UL-2272 certified, meeting important electrical safety standards, and comes with integrated lights and turn signals for better visibility. Additional perks include compatibility with Apple’s Find My app for tracking your scooter, which is neat for security.
This scooter is well suited for adult commuters seeking a reliable, comfortable ride with long battery life and solid safety features. The main drawbacks are its weight and somewhat long charging time, but if you mostly ride on paved roads and need a scooter that can handle longer trips, the Ninebot MAX G2 stands as a solid choice.
